Online Sweepstakes Casino Platforms: Software Architecture for B2B iGaming Operators

Online sweepstakes casino platforms have become a strategic alternative for B2B iGaming operators seeking compliant, scalable, and engagement-driven solutions in complex regulatory environments. These platforms rely on a distinct software architecture that separates promotional gameplay from traditional wagering mechanics while maintaining performance, security, and long-term scalability.
Trivelta approaches this model from a technical perspective, delivering modular architectures and backend systems that allow operators to launch and scale sweepstakes-based platforms efficiently using enterprise-grade iGaming technology, as detailed in its platform solutions.
Contents
- 1 Key factors
- 2 How do online sweepstakes casino platforms differ from traditional casinos?
- 3 What role does software architecture play in sweepstakes scalability?
- 4 Architecture comparison: Sweepstakes vs. traditional casino platforms
- 5 Why is modular design essential for B2B sweepstakes platforms?
- 6 How do online sweepstakes casino platforms handle compliance?
- 7 How do sweepstakes platforms integrate into broader iGaming ecosystems?
- 8 FAQ’s
- 8.1 What are online sweepstakes casino platforms?
- 8.2 Why are sweepstakes platforms attractive to B2B iGaming operators?
- 8.3 How does Trivelta support sweepstakes casino architecture?
- 8.4 Do sweepstakes platforms require different backend systems?
- 8.5 Where can operators learn more about building scalable iGaming platforms?
- 8.6 Conclusion
Key factors
- Compliance-aware architecture designed for sweepstakes-based mechanics.
- Dual-currency wallet systems managed at the software level.
- Modular backend services that support controlled scaling.
- Secure integrations with payment and identity systems.
- High-performance infrastructure built for continuous engagement.
How do online sweepstakes casino platforms differ from traditional casinos?
From a structural standpoint, online sweepstakes casino platforms operate on promotional gaming frameworks rather than direct real-money wagering. This distinction impacts how game logic, wallets, and user flows are implemented at the software level.
Trivelta supports these differences by enabling operators to configure sweepstakes rules, virtual currencies, and redemption logic through modular components built into the core platform.
This separation allows B2B operators to deploy compliant platforms that maintain consistent user experiences while adapting to jurisdiction-specific interpretations.
- Promotional gameplay logic
- Virtual currency systems
- Jurisdiction-aware configuration
What role does software architecture play in sweepstakes scalability?
Software architecture defines how effectively online sweepstakes casino platforms handle growth in users, sessions, and engagement. High interaction volumes require systems optimized for concurrency and real-time processing.
Trivelta designs architectures that align with modern online casino software architecture principles, ensuring stability during expansion phases.
This approach allows B2B operators to scale platforms incrementally without introducing performance bottlenecks or operational disruption.
- High-concurrency handling
- Scalable backend services
- Performance optimization
Architecture comparison: Sweepstakes vs. traditional casino platforms
Sweepstakes-based platforms introduce unique architectural requirements, particularly around currency management, compliance tracking, and redemption workflows.
Trivelta designs backend systems that clearly separate promotional and redeemable mechanics while maintaining unified user and session management.
The table below outlines widely observed architectural differences between sweepstakes and traditional casino platforms.
| Architecture Component | Sweepstakes Casino Platform | Traditional Casino Platform |
|---|---|---|
| Primary currency | Virtual / promotional | Real money |
| Redemption flow | Sweepstakes-based | Direct withdrawal |
| Compliance logic | Promotional rules | Gaming regulations |
| Backend modularity | Essential | High |
- Dual-currency separation
- Audit-ready workflows
- Compliance-focused logic
Why is modular design essential for B2B sweepstakes platforms?
Modular architecture allows operators to isolate sweepstakes-specific logic from core platform services, reducing risk during updates and expansions.
Trivelta applies the principles discussed in its modular iGaming platform analysis to support phased feature rollouts.
This structure improves deployment speed, simplifies maintenance, and enables rapid adaptation as regulatory interpretations evolve.
- Independent feature modules
- Faster go-live cycles
- Lower operational risk
How do online sweepstakes casino platforms handle compliance?
Compliance is central to the design of online sweepstakes casino platforms, requiring software-level enforcement of eligibility, participation rules, and jurisdictional access.
Trivelta embeds compliance logic directly into backend systems, ensuring that platform behavior aligns with promotional and sweepstakes regulations.
This compliance-first approach allows B2B operators to scale responsibly while maintaining transparency and audit readiness.
- Eligibility enforcement
- Jurisdiction-based controls
- Audit-friendly architecture
How do sweepstakes platforms integrate into broader iGaming ecosystems?
Sweepstakes platforms often complement sportsbook and casino offerings by providing alternative engagement models within a unified ecosystem.
Trivelta supports this integration through architectures aligned with insights from the sportsbook vs. casino comparison and multi-vertical platform strategies.
This approach allows operators to manage users, wallets, and analytics across multiple product lines efficiently.
- Unified user accounts
- Cross-vertical compatibility
- Centralized analytics
FAQ’s
What are online sweepstakes casino platforms?
Online sweepstakes casino platforms are digital gaming environments that operate using promotional mechanics rather than direct real-money wagering.
They rely on virtual currencies and sweepstakes rules supported by compliant software architecture.
Why are sweepstakes platforms attractive to B2B iGaming operators?
They provide an alternative market entry model while leveraging existing online casino software infrastructure.
This approach supports scalability, engagement, and diversification without relying solely on traditional wagering frameworks.
How does Trivelta support sweepstakes casino architecture?
Trivelta delivers modular, scalable systems that support sweepstakes logic, wallet management, and compliance enforcement.
These solutions allow operators to launch and scale platforms with confidence in regulated environments.
Do sweepstakes platforms require different backend systems?
Yes. They require dual-currency management, promotional rule enforcement, and jurisdiction-aware logic.
Trivelta addresses these needs through modern online casino software architecture optimized for flexibility.
Where can operators learn more about building scalable iGaming platforms?
Trivelta offers insights through resources such as software selection guidance and launch strategies.
Additional background is available on the about page.
Conclusion
- Online sweepstakes casino platforms rely on compliance-first software architecture.
- Modular design enables scalable, low-risk expansion for B2B operators.
- Trivelta provides secure, flexible solutions built for long-term sweepstakes growth.